Get in Touch** The Lexus repair market for residents of Thicket, Texas, is characterized by a need to travel to neighboring cities for specialized service. As an unincorporated community, Thicket itself lacks dedicated Lexus specialists. The closest options are in Cleveland (approx. 15-20 minutes away), with a wider and more technically advanced selection available in the northern Houston suburbs like Spring, The Woodlands, and Conroe (a 30-45 minute drive). Competition among specialists in these surrounding areas is strong, leading to high service quality as shops compete on reputation and expertise. Pricing is typically 20-40% lower than at a Houston-area Lexus dealership, with independent shops offering significant savings on parts and labor while still providing factory-grade diagnostics and repair procedures. For complex issues like hybrid system repair or air suspension, the shops in Conroe and Spring generally have the most specialized equipment and training.

Yes, servicing a Lexus typically carries a premium due to specialized parts, advanced technology, and required technician expertise. In Thicket, independent shops specializing in imports may offer more competitive labor rates than dealerships in larger cities, but genuine parts costs remain a significant factor in the overall price.
Given our hot, humid climate and rural road conditions, common local issues include early wear on cooling system components (radiators, hoses) and air conditioning compressors. Suspension components like bushings and shocks also face stress from uneven country roads, making regular inspections important for Thicket Lexus owners.
Look for shops with ASE-certified technicians who have specific training or tooling for Lexus/Toyota vehicles. Given Thicket's size, you may need to seek established shops in nearby areas like Cleveland or Liberty; check for online reviews and ask for referrals from other local luxury car owners to gauge reputation.
For routine maintenance (oil changes, brake service) and most non-warranty repairs, a qualified local specialist in Thicket or the surrounding area is sufficient and often more convenient. For complex hybrid system issues, major warranty work, or software recalls, the nearest Lexus dealerships in Houston or Beaumont may be necessary.
Absolutely. Frequent driving on unpaved or poorly maintained rural roads can accelerate wear on tires, alignment, and undercarriage components. Additionally, high heat and humidity mean you should adhere strictly to coolant and transmission fluid service intervals to prevent overheating and corrosion.
